Manufacturer's Description
Players are recent immigrants to the newly populated island of Catan. Expand your colony through the building of settlements, roads and villages by harvesting commodities from the land around you. Trade sheep, lumber, bricks and some grain for a settlement, bricks and wood for a road, or try to complete other combinations for more advanced buildings, services and specials. Trade with other players, or at local seaports to get resources you might lack. The first player to achieve ten points from a combination of roads, settlements, and special cards wins. Careful trade and clever building are your keys to success. Plenty of fast-paced player interaction is guaranteed. Win or lose, adventure always awaits in Catan!

Over 11 million copies of Klaus Teuber’s acclaimed Catan series of board games have been sold world-wide since the its debut in 1995. It has been voted games of the year in Germany, America and a host of other countries. The basic Settlers of Catan game can be expanded to bring extra elements into play. Rules revised and now standardised. Although the basic rules are simple, the game is rich with strategic possibilities and no two games are ever the same.

I purchased my copy of "Settlers" about 5 years ago; it has proved to be a brilliant acquisition, as everyone from my Adult friends to my 8 yr old children have enthused about the game. Games typically take about an hour to play (no marathon Monopoly-style sessions) and we have never had anyone storm away from the table in tears (like other board games). The games rules are comprehended within 10 minutes of play, but the strategy may take months to master. There is a need for cooperation and trading of resources, as well as judicious use of the Robber (a movable blight on resources); if one plays too aggressively, trading options are reduced, so a pragmatic diplomacy is encouraged. Of all the many board games I have bought, this is the one that has seen the most use and remains evergreen in our affections. After 5 years of steady use, the pieces are still good and the game is wearing well. Well done, Mr Teuber! Your game is a masterpiece!

This is the best game i have ever come across. Easy to learn but requires lots of strategic thinking, everyone i have played with has been captivated by it...from age 9 to 64 ! Gets you thinking and planning right from the set up, and the ever changing layout of the board was such a stroke of genius and makes each game different and unpredictable. Although you can only play with 3/4 players (unless you buy the extension pack) we have also found it a good game to play in teams of 2 as well as there is always plenty of planning and scheming that can be enjoyed with your partner.I love the fact that everyone is engaged pretty much all the time, no boring waits in this game for your turn to come. I have played this game in the US where it is available in several forms, but the basic Settlers game is compiled of a variable board set up with hexagonal tiles. It has a number of rules to learn, but once these are mastered, the game is easy to play. The object of the game is to develop settlements, roads and cities until one player has 10 points. It is entertaining and diverse. It doesn't go on for hours, but requires skill in deciding where to develop, and how to use resources. I can recommmend this to adult players.
